Is Hummer H1 bulletproof?

Hummers are not bullet-proof. They are purely civilian vehicles designed for non-combat applications. However, aftermarket ballistic protection companies can make any Hummers bulletproof but it’s not standard from the factory.

What is the best engine for a H1 Hummer?

The Cummins 6BT Turbo Diesel engine is regarded as one of the strongest and most reliable diesel engines in existence. Many HMMWV and Hummer owners have long stated that this engine should have been installed in the vehicle from the factory.

What are the features of a Hummer H1?

Hummer H1s have other unusual features, such as inboard brakes and portal gears that allow the drivetrain ‘s half shafts a higher placement, for greater ground clearance. The radiator is up high, sloping over the engine on a forward-hinged hood.

How many miles per 100 km does a Hummer H1 get?

The final model year of 2006 had the most powerful engine and improved fuel efficiency—about 10 mpg ‑US (24 L/100 km; 12 mpg ‑imp ). The Hummer H1 was available in three major variants: a convertible-like soft top, a four-door hard top Sport Utility Truck and an “Alpha Wagon” body version.

When did the Hummer H1 come out?

Originally released in the civilian market March 14, 1992, the Hummer H1 became known from photographs published during Operation Desert Storm and the enthusiastic campaign from actor Arnold Schwarzenegger .

How much does a Hummer H1 Alpha cost?

Model: ’06 Hummer H1 Alpha four-passenger wagon Base price: $139,771 Price as tested: $146,622 Options as tested: Off-Road Adventure Package ($5,726), Goodyear MT/R 17-inch tires ($100), destination charge ($1,025)
